About Master of Technology [M.Tech]

NMIMS Mumbai’s Mukesh Patel School of Technology Management and Engineering (MPSTME) offers M.Tech in Artificial Intelligence and Data Science, both developed in collaboration with LTIMindtree and L&T EduTech. The 2-year full-time program spans 4 semesters and accommodates 55 students across both specializations. Total fees stand at INR 11.04 Lakhs per specialization. Admission is via an NMIMS-conducted entrance test and personal interview, with no GATE score required.

📋 Admission Status: Admissions expected to open January 2027 (Tentative).


Key Points

  • Both M.Tech specializations are developed jointly with LTIMindtree and L&T EduTech, embedding industry mentorship and dedicated placement pipelines directly into the curriculum.
  • A mandatory 6-month industry internship is built into the course structure in the third semester, counted as academic credit rather than an optional add-on.
  • Elective choices open from the second semester, allowing students to cross-specialise between the AI and Data Science tracks based on project interests.
  • MPSTME M.Tech graduates recorded an average placement of INR 10.70 LPA and a highest offer of INR 13.56 LPA in the 2024-25 placement season.

Eligibility Criteria

  • B.Tech/B.E. in any engineering stream from a UGC or AICTE-approved institution with a minimum 50% aggregate (CGPA above 2.0 on a 4-point scale is also accepted).
  • Alternatively, B.Sc. in Mathematics, Statistics, Computer Science, IT, or Electronics with a minimum 50% aggregate is eligible.
  • Candidates in the final year of their qualifying degree may also apply, subject to meeting the percentage requirement before commencement.

Admission Process

  • Register online at the NMIMS admissions portal and complete the application form within the deadline.
  • Appear for the NMIMS-conducted entrance test covering aptitude, reasoning, and subject-specific knowledge.
  • Shortlisted candidates attend a personal interview conducted by MPSTME faculty and industry representatives.
  • Merit list is prepared on the basis of combined entrance test and interview performance.
  • Specialization allotment is done at admission based on merit ranking and preferences declared during registration.
  • Confirm the seat by uploading documents and paying the admission fee within the specified window.

NMIMS M.Tech FAQs

Ques. Is GATE mandatory for NMIMS M.Tech admission at MPSTME?

Ans. No. NMIMS conducts its own entrance test for M.Tech admission. You do not need a GATE score to apply. The selection process consists of a written test and personal interview, both conducted by NMIMS. This makes the program accessible to candidates who have not appeared for GATE or scored poorly, unlike government institutions such as VJTI or SPIT where a valid GATE score is mandatory.

Ques. What is the core difference between M.Tech AI and M.Tech Data Science at NMIMS?

Ans. Both programs share a foundational first semester in mathematics and programming and are co-developed with LTIMindtree. M.Tech Artificial Intelligence focuses on machine learning, deep learning, computer vision, and NLP, targeting ML Engineer and AI Scientist roles. M.Tech Data Science focuses on statistical modeling, data engineering, and business analytics, targeting data analysis and decision science roles. From the second semester, electives allow cross-specialization between the two tracks.

Ques. Is the 6-month industry internship at NMIMS M.Tech stipend-bearing?

Ans. The 6-month internship is a mandatory third-semester academic component at MPSTME. Whether it carries a stipend depends on the industry partner assigned. LTIMindtree and L&T EduTech often offer stipends during these placements, but the amount is not fixed by NMIMS. Confirm stipend terms with the placement cell at the time of internship allotment.

Ques. What topics does the NMIMS M.Tech entrance test cover?

Ans. The test covers quantitative aptitude, logical reasoning, verbal ability, and technical topics for the chosen specialization. For AI and Data Science, this includes probability, statistics, linear algebra, and programming fundamentals. NMIMS does not publish a fixed year-by-year syllabus, so check the official admissions handout released at registration time. Reviewing standard engineering aptitude material alongside your undergraduate core subjects is the most reliable preparation strategy.

Ques. Can a B.Sc. graduate in Mathematics or Statistics apply for NMIMS M.Tech?

Ans. Yes. NMIMS MPSTME lists B.Sc. in Mathematics, Statistics, Computer Science, IT, or Electronics as eligible qualifying degrees, provided the candidate holds a minimum 50% aggregate. Science graduates take the same entrance test and interview as engineering graduates. It is advisable to strengthen programming and quantitative foundations before applying, as the curriculum assumes comfort with coding from the first semester.
